Requirements

  • Proof of English/Spanish fluency, both oral and written, through certified accredited institution or passing interpreter’s skills test administered through Avera
  • Technical Certificate
  • Pass a medical terminology test
  • Visual acuity adequate to perform position duties
  • Ability to communicate effectively with others, hear, understand, and distinguish speech and other sounds
  • Ability to work Monday-Friday 8:00am-5:00pm (80 hours biweekly), with occasional 5:30am starts and evenings until 6:30pm
  • Familiarity and ability to work with diverse cultural/socio-economic backgrounds and general knowledge of cultural backgrounds
  • Preferred: Some College Interpreter Training, Some College Health Science, Experience in a healthcare setting as a medical interpreter with strong medical vocabulary

Responsibilities

  • Relay accurate medical information and facilitate successful delivery of patient services to diverse language segments in compliance with office, clinic, and hospital policies, particularly patient confidentiality and informed consent
  • Provide written translations for patient encounters, including forms, care instructions, medication schedules, patient letters, and other identified documents and patient materials
  • Serve as facilitator for language patient services to linguistically diverse consumers and function as a cultural and linguistic resource to patients and providers
  • Provide high level of customer service with positive approach, performing duties in spirit of teamwork and cooperation
  • Provide written translations in patient encounters (forms, medical instructions, medication schedules) and administrative translations (letters to patients, other materials)
  • Support office operations by answering phones, checking voice mails, and following up as needed
  • Take and schedule interpreter requests, verify and schedule future appointments, and document patient encounters
  • Facilitate special projects as assigned, including on-the-job training and mentoring of interpreter internships
  • Travel to various facilities as required
  • Commitment to Avera’s mission, vision, core values, and social principles; promote values of compassion, hospitality, and stewardship
  • Uphold standards of Communication, Attitude, Responsiveness, and Engagement (CARE)
  • Maintain confidentiality
  • Work effectively in a team environment, coordinating workflow with other team members

About Abarca Health

Abarca Health provides Pharmacy Benefit Management (PBM) services, focusing on flexible and user-friendly solutions for health plans, employers, and government programs like Medicare and Medicaid. Its main product, the Darwin platform, allows clients to quickly implement and modify benefit designs while ensuring compliance with regulations. Abarca Health manages over $5.3 billion in drug spend and processes 100 million prescription claims annually, offering additional services like home delivery for prescriptions. The company's goal is to deliver exceptional service and innovative solutions in the PBM market.
